Quick heads-up on Pinwheel UI versioning: we cut a minor release every sprint, and anything touching component props needs a changeset file in the PR. No changeset, no merge — the bot will nag you. Majors are rare and go through the design council first. The full policy, with examples of what counts as breaking, lives on the internal page below.

wiki page, bahip-yahip: https://grafana.qirvanlabs.corp/browse/display/projects/cc3a1b9dbfc9

## Changed defaults

Heads up: the Ledgerline tax-rate lookup cache now defaults to a 15-minute TTL instead of 24 hours. Turns out rates in the Veldt County sandbox were going stale mid-demo, which was embarrassing. Eviction is now LRU rather than FIFO, and the cache warms on boot. If you're reviewing, check that nothing hardcodes the old TTL. The new defaults land as follows.

deployment values, bajop-taweg:
holwyn:
  log_level: debug
  metrics_host: metrics.holwyn.zemvarsys.internal
  pool_size: 32

Context: Ardenfell line margins slipped three points over two quarters. Drivers: input steel costs, aggressive discounting at the Westmoor branch, and a stale price book. Proposal: uplift list prices four percent, tighten discount authority to regional level, sunset the two lowest-margin SKUs. Risk: volume loss at Halverton accounts, estimated under two percent. Decision requested at Thursday's review. Modelling assumptions are in the appendix pack. The commercial reasoning leadership wants kept close is noted directly below.

board note of tajop-yajof: The finance team signed off on a budget of $77.6 million for Project Pramir.

Subject: Deep-link routing fix shipping this week

Team — the Wayfare app's deep-link router now resolves promo paths before auth redirects, fixing the loop reported on the Lanternview storefront. Rollout is staged: 10% tomorrow, full by Friday pending crash metrics. QA has signed off on the Pemberly test matrix. For the sync, please verify your feature flags against this build. The candidate's trace token is below.

pipeline stamp: htk9_5c8791c03